# BLE privacy: inherit CONFIG_BT_PRIVACY=y from esp32_common.conf — do NOT
|
||||
# override to =n. On ESP32-S3 the Espressif controller's privacy-OFF
|
||||
# Secure-Connections path MIC-fails against iOS (HCI disconnect 0x3d at
|
||||
# encryption start; see findings.md Issue #34). Android "connect from app" is
|
||||
# already preserved with privacy ON because start_adv() advertises with
|
||||
# BT_LE_ADV_OPT_USE_IDENTITY (stable identity address, never an RPA), so there
|
||||
# is no need to disable privacy for Android.
